Output 4f77998b84c13ec4e21d6b38d64c89491e58d1914091d12b75e2f66b9df34a05:0

value
78400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8017cb61e5dc4f7760c869867acddb29a7e11c2b OP_EQUAL
address
3DNJvNCT8MsotpdwycqxHCY4GRqn76Y3r6
transaction
4f77998b84c13ec4e21d6b38d64c89491e58d1914091d12b75e2f66b9df34a05
confirmations
187842
spent
true